Liberal Police Department Work Injury Accident

Joe Denoyer - October 18, 2021 10:55 am

On Friday, October 15th, at approximately 9:27 pm, Liberal Police Officers responded to Tucker Road and Kansas Avenue in reference to a report of an injury accident.

Upon arrival, officers spoke to the driver of a 2003 Chevy Tahoe who stated he was attempting to turn west onto Tucker Road from Kansas Ave. when a 2018 Ford Expedition struck the rear of his vehicle. Officers spoke to the driver of the Expedition who stated she was heading south on Kansas Ave. and a Chevrolet Tahoe turned in front of her when she had th green light, causing her to strike the Tahoe.

The Tahoe’s back seat passenger, a minor, was transported to Southwest Medical Center with a small cut on the right side of his head.

Both vehicles were towed away due to damage. Damage was estimated at over $1,000.00.

A Notice to Appear was issued to the driver of the Tahoe for failure to yield and no Diver’s License.
